Unix & Linux: Installing Debian without GUI for a web server


The Question: I'm unfamiliar with Debian (obviously), so I downloaded the live ISO thinking
it might help me out. From the live GUI, I doubled click on the install icon on
the desktop and proceeded - it gave me a install with GNOME and a bunch of
other software that has no business being on a web server. Generally.
So the first part of my question is,can I install the base/non-GUI version from
the Live disc? If so, how? If not, can someone point me to the correct download
for the amd64 bit version?
A side question - is going with Debian over Ubuntu really going to yield that
much of a performance increase? I'd like to warm up to Debian because there is
a strong likelihood that I'll encounter it professionally, so it will be a good
learning experience. If there isn't much difference between it and Ubuntu's
server edition, I may just go with that because I know that distro better.
Since this is a learning exercise for me, would anyone have any additional or
other suggestions or considerations for me?
I basically want what would be the Debian equivalent to Ubuntu Server - a
simple, bare-bones, non-GUI OS. I'd prefer to install my http server as well -
I'm not yet sure if I'll be going with Apache or Nginx or handling http
requests my self in node.js...

== This solution helped 19 people ==
Download the netinstall iso, boot it and select non-graphical install. I
actually made a video once for it: http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=JOGSupJury4
The difference between ubuntu and debian is the way they are doing package
testing. Debian is all about stability and ubuntu is more about all the new
things (less stability).
